Transaction ef1acc0f80066511a2de9ec90d491253945eb1ebdd4fd3ed9d36f22ee9ea4e37

block
bbd24b1d95b6aa5205d2f7675100b63417e6b882853c773e6ed653a93112636f

1 Input

23 Outputs